Science: The different colors on the surface of a soap bubble arise from the interference of light waves reflecting from the outer and inner surface of the liquid film. As the thickness of the film varies, so will the wavelength of light that undergoes constructive interference and remains visible.According to quantum mechanics, even material particles such as electrons behave like waves. In addition to their charge, electrons also have two distinguishable spin states, spin-up and spin-down.In Science, Petta and associates demonstrate beam splitting and interferometry for the spin degrees of freedom of two electrons on a semiconductor chip.
